The event features large-scale decorative landscapes created from more than 2 million flowers and shrubs. The festival features flower tunnels, hanging arrangements, photo zones and large art objects, including a giant clock, a multicolored peacock figure, mini cars and an airplane decorated with flowers.

In the center of the square there is a composition in the form of a "Monument of Independence", symbolizing the New Uzbekistan. The facade of the library building is decorated with festive banners.

The festival includes a gala concert with famous artists, performances by folklore groups, as well as national games. Exhibitions of handicrafts, trade pavilions and outdoor kitchen areas are also organized.

The main purpose of the event is to promote the tourism and cultural potential of Tashkent, create a spring atmosphere and increase the attractiveness of the capital for guests from different countries.

The Tashkent Flowers Fest 2026 takes place daily from 10:00 to 22:00 and will last until May 9th inclusive. Admission is free.
